Signs in Nature:   Now, it gous up to 1,400 dead due to the continuing South Asian cold weather spell. Driven by Himalayan winds, a monthlong cold spell has resulted in more than 1,400 deaths in Bangladesh, Nepal and northern India, officials said Friday. At least 59 people died overnight in the northern Indian state of Uttar Pradesh, where the death toll since Dec. 20 now stands at 572, a state government official said. Another 60 have perished in India's eastern Bihar state. The Indian capital has experienced the coldest week in five years with the average daily minimum temperature dipping to 38 degrees. Such temperatures can be fatal in impoverished areas of South Asia, where millions live without heat, electricity or warm clothing in homes that lack insulation. Children and the elderly are the most vulnerable

Signs in Nature:   Bananas may be on the road to extinction. The banana could be on the verge of extinction, claims new research. Scientists believe the world's most popular fruit could disappear within 10 years, unless it is rescued by biotechnology. Since edible bananas are sterile mutants, new varieties cannot easily be produced by natural methods. This leaves the banana open to attack by pests and diseases at plantations and farms in central America, Africa and Asia

Preparing the End:   The sect which claimed to have produced two human clones now says a third cloned baby will be born in Japan on Monday. Clonaid president Brigitte Boisselier told the Tokyo Broadcasting System (TBS) that the baby was cloned with cells taken from a two-year-old boy who died in a car accident. She did not say where the baby would be born. Neither of the two previous births has been confirmed by independent scientists and Clonaid's claims have met with widespread scepticism. The company is funded by the Raelian sect, which believes humans were cloned from aliens

Signs of Earthquakes:   Strong Quake Shakes Mexico - 21 People Killed. A powerful earthquake shook west-central Mexico late Tuesday, sending panicked residents spilling into the streets of major cities and knocking out power to many areas. 21 people were killed in the western states of Colima and Jalisco. Mexico's national seismological service put the quake's magnitude at 7.6. The agency said it struck at 8:07 p.m. in Colima, a small state which includes the port city of Manzanillo, roughly 300 miles west of Mexico City. Butch Kinerney, a spokesman for the U.S. Geological Survey, said scientists there calculated the magnitude at 7.8. Because of the size of the earthquake and its shallow depth, USGS is expecting substantial damage

Increased Knowledge:   Scorpions can set venom on stun or kill. They save their deadly venom for when they really need it. They don't bother to waste venom killing a victim if they don't have to. Instead they use a prevenom that causes extreme pain, resorting to the deadlier version only when necessary, researchers have discovered
